# Quillbase Environments

Quillbase runs three environments: dev, staging, and prod. All SQL files pass through the Sieveline linter before merge; rules differ per environment, with prod enforcing strict identifier casing and mandatory statement terminators. Staging mirrors prod except for the warning threshold. When onboarding, point your local linter at the staging profile, whose current values appear below.

deployment values, tawep-kajof:
RALAEL_PIN=0655
RALAEL_METRICS_HOST=metrics.ralael.paliqsys.internal
RALAEL_LOG_LEVEL=info
RALAEL_TENANT=rusok

## The Bloom Filter Layer

Before your plugin hits Pondstore directly, reads pass through a bloom filter that screens out definitely-missing keys — it saves a ton of pointless lookups. Heads up: false positives happen (~1%), so always handle an empty read gracefully. If your plugin sees miss rates way above that, something's off with the filter seed, so drop us a line.

billing contact of bafof-bahap = kelion_wenys_holius@crelvodata.test

# SQL Lint Limits & Quotas

All SQL files in the Granview repo pass through `sqlward` pre-merge. Rules block unparameterized literals, `GRANT ALL`, and cross-schema writes. Violations fail CI; overrides require a signed waiver from the data-platform lead.

Per-file and per-run ceilings exist to keep lint runs bounded and to prevent waiver abuse. Current enforced limits are as follows.

tuning table, kawep-tawif:
CAPS = {
    "olidor": 80,
    "belion": 7,
    "quenys": 225,
    "druox": 839,
    "fraath": 482,
}

Welcome to the Quillpress team! Quillpress is our PDF invoice renderer — it takes billing data from Ledgerbird and spits out nicely typeset invoices for Marrowgate Supply's clients. Setup is pretty painless: clone the repo, run the bootstrap script, and grab a coffee while fonts download. The renderer talks to the Ledgerbird API, so your local .env needs a signing credential before anything will render. Ask Priya on the platform team to mint you one, then add the following line to your .env:

vault entry, tagag-yawif: LEDGER_TOKEN29=5a4db0ecbd0f81da7b31b66f57991